Output 517d7c4f34a924a08752062f5088d817bbd61650658da8a9ea922d895ab4001b:16

value
453842
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a348819a50dcf394a1ff5ef51d2c9748990e10d OP_EQUAL
address
3EHn6yiryVUVg8EbKEsGZayxDfxeNC9A2A
transaction
517d7c4f34a924a08752062f5088d817bbd61650658da8a9ea922d895ab4001b
spent
true